Xiaomi shows off humanoid robot prototype CyberOne; CCF’s Climate Startup Week next month 12.08.2022

Xiaomi showcased its humanoid robot prototype, called CyberOne, at an event yesterday, ahead of Tesla’s AI day. CyberOne is 5.8 feet tall, weighs 52kg, and is nicknamed “Metal Bro.” It has also been given a zodiac sign, Leo. India’s fintech startups welcome RBI’s ‘customer-centric’ rules on digital lending 11.08.2022

India’s fintech startups, yesterday, welcomed the comprehensive rules on digital lending released by the Reserve Bank. The rules provide clarity that only regulated entities can offer loans and stipulate that a consumer must be told upfront what the total cost of a digitally sourced loan will be.
